The composition technology for the batches of hole and axis parts, having had already lots of method at present, such as complete interchangeability, selective breeding law and so on. These composition technologies have their advantages respectively. But they have also some disadvantages. The paper brings up one kind of theory for improving the composition quality of big batches hole parts and shaft parts, the author proceeded some studying for applying the statistical control technology to the composition technology, the whole text as follows:First, the paper has suggested the existence various composition technologies for realizing the hole parts and shaft parts, analysis their advantages and disadvantages, brings up the statistical composition theory.Seconded, the author carry out theoretical analysis and method investigation for the kind of technology. At meantime, the author applying the statistical process control technology to the theory, including applying the SPC technology to the production of parts and the composition control of parts for composition fit quality.Finally, the author writes source programs through adopt visual Basic 6.0, realized the fast application of the technology, including calculation function and drawing function. The technology improved efficiency greatly.
